Read All About It - LEEBA's Former Treasurer Pleads Guilty

On July 16, 2021, Steven Whittick, former Treasurer of the Law Enforcement Employees Benevolent Association (LEEBA) pled guilty before US District Judge Castel to conspiring to evade more than $250, 000 in federal taxes, including payroll taxes owed by LEEBA and personal taxes as well as lying to federal officers during the course of the investigation in this case. Probation Officer Exam - Re-Opened For Filing Applications

The open competitive civil service exam for Probation Officer that was postpone last year re-opened  for filing applications . The application period commenced on June 2, 2021 and will close on June 22, 2021.
